Answer:

x =
(7)/(2) ±
(√(13) )/(2)

Explanation:

Given

x² - 7x + 9 = 0 ( subtract 9 from both sides )

x² - 7x = - 9

Solve using the method of completing the square

add ( half the coefficient of the x- term)² to both sides

x² + 2( -
(7)/(2) )x +
(49)/(4) = - 9 +

(x -
(7)/(2) )² =
(13)/(4) ( take the square root of both sides )

x -
(7)/(2) = ±
\sqrt{(13)/(4) } = ±
(√(13) )/(2) ( add

x =
(7)/(2) ±
(√(13) )/(2) =
(7+/-√(13) )/(2)
